Analysis

In 2021, central bank assets to gdp in Russian Federation stood at 0.2%.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 30.5% on the previous year and down 65.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, central bank assets to gdp in Russian Federation peaked at 5.5% in 2001 and was at its lowest, 0.2%, in 2018.

Russian Federation ranks 163rd of 183 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Claims on domestic real nonfinancial sector by the Central Bank as a share of GDP, calculated using the following deflation method: {(0.5)*[Ft/P_et + Ft-1/P_et-1]}/[GDPt/P_at] where F is Central Bank claims, P_e is end-of period CPI, and P_a is average annual CPI. Raw data are from the electronic version of the IMF's International Financial Statistics. Central Bank claims (IFS lines 12, a-d); GDP in local currency (IFS line 99B..ZF or, if not available, line 99B.CZF); end-of period CPI (IFS line 64M..ZF or, if not available, 64Q..ZF); and average annual CPI is calculated using the monthly CPI values (IFS line 64M..ZF).
